Voter turnout seen at 60 to 65 percent in Lawrence County

Voter turnout is expected at 60 to 65 percent of Lawrence County’s 50,429 registered voters for tomorrow’s general election. Polls open 7 a.m. to 8 p.m. All state offices and liquor stores close. The Flaherty vs Burgh race tops local interest, followed by the 25th District congressional contest involving Atkinson, Shaffer, Cook, and Morris. Beaver County could decide the outcome, as Atkinson carried it in 1976. Other races include state House districts 9 and 10, with Conti challenging Fee and Lockley opposing Pratt. Referendums seek two additional supervisors in Mahoning and Pulaski townships.

Autumn notice burning leaves tortures asthmatic girl

Trudy Ludwiczak of 2418 Anne Dr in Neshannock Township appeals about autumn leaf burning harming her 5 year old asthmatic daughter. She reports two hospitalizations in one month lasting five days each. Residents sympathize but feel powerless. Township supervisor John Cater notes an existing burning ordinance.

Woman Escapes Kidnapping By Knife-Wielding Juvenile

A Pearl Street woman, Rochelle Mangino, 19, evaded a knife-wielding juvenile who forced her car toward Moraine State Park. The assailant, hooded and masked, fled after abandoning the gas pump hose. he was later apprehended by police and will face charges including kidnapping and robbery.

Fires kill 19 in Des Moines and Honesdale

United Press International reports fires in Des Moines Iowa and Honesdale Pennsylvania killed at least 19 people. Officials cite unsafe buildings and lack of sprinklers at Younkers Department Store and Allen Motor Inn as contributing factors amid searches for additional victims.

City faces financial crunch over small pay increase

City officials and firemen presented positions to arbitrator Charles Mullins at City Hall amid a dispute over a 1979 wage hike. The city cites a projected $688,000 spending rise and an 8.4 mill property tax increase, while firemen seek a three year contract with 5 to 9 percent raises and benefits including shorter hours, a Blue Cross plan, and 13 firefighters on duty.

Man Found Dead From Carbon Monoxide In Car At Tire Plant

Police report a city man John C. Jones aged 26 of 602 S Cascade St was found dead in his car at the rear of E W Tire Co with a one inch exhaust to dirt, a six inch trunk hole, and the ignition on. A Doberman was found in the back seat. Death timing estimates place the event Friday night to Saturday morning pending coroner tests to determine accidental or self-inflicted cause.
